Aulacoseira lirata var. alpigena (Grunow) E.Y.Haworth 1990
Publication Details
Aulacoseira lirata var. alpigena (Grunow) E.Y.Haworth 1990: 195
Published in: Haworth, E.Y. (1990). Diatom name validation. Diatom Research 5(1): 195-196.
Publication date: Sept 1990
Type Species
The type species (holotype) of the genus Aulacoseira is Melosira crenulata (Ehrenberg) Kützing.
Status of Name
This name is currently regarded as a synonym of Aulacoseira alpigena (Grunow) Krammer.
Basionym
Melosira distans var. alpigena Grunow
Type Information
Type locality: Norway; (Index Nominum Algarum) Lectotype: W; Grunow slide 1924 (Krammer 1991: 93)
Origin of Species Name
Adjective A (Latin), having ridges
having thread-like lines or grooves.
General Environment
This is a freshwater species.
